Book Synopsis Come to the Quiet by : John Michael Talbot

Download or read book Come to the Quiet written by John Michael Talbot and published by Penguin. This book was released on 2002 with total page 308 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: A highly successful Christian recording artist and renowned thinker in the Catholic Church examines the rich tradition of meditation and contemplation deeply embedded within the center of Christianity, providing strong exercises for unleashing the spiritual, psychological, and physical health benefits of meditation.
